架构角色
服务注册中心、服务提供者和服务消费者。
服务治理机制
(1)注册中心互相注册组成高可用集群;
(2)多个服务提供者注册到各个服务注册中心;
(3)多个服务消费者分别指向各个服务注册中心。
角色调用流程图
(1)服务提供者通过Eureka Client将自己注册到Eureka Server(注册中心与服务提供者是客户端服务模式);
(2)注册中心借助服务提供者发送的心跳,维护对应服务的实例列表以及元数据信息;
(3)服务消费者从注册中心获取服务实例列表,采用轮询、随机等负载策略选取列表中一个实例,与实例实现交互。